Transaction

1bb7aa3cd06061828524bfc02b59dbead6a336dd4cbc32e059bf5331666fa4b0
288,616 confirmations
Timestamp
1601273045
Block650,337
Fee93,800 sats
Fee rate28.1 sats/vB
view on mempool.space

Inputs & Outputs